What Are Christian Movie Distributors?

Christian movie distributors specialize in the distribution of faith-based films, ensuring they reach theaters, churches, online services, and DVD and digital platforms. These companies work hand-in-hand with Christian film studios to share Christian-themed content with viewers seeking uplifting films.

Top Christian Movie Distributors in the USA

For filmmakers looking to distribute their Christian films, partnering with the ideal distributor is crucial. Here are some of the most reputable Christian movie distributors in the United States:

1. Pure Flix

• One of the leading faith-based production and distribution companies.
• Features streaming services featuring Christian movies.
• Markets films in cinemas, DVD, and online services.

2. Affirm Films (Sony Pictures)

• A branch of Sony Studios committed to faith-based movies.
• Marketed major faith-driven hits like War Room and Heaven Is for Real.
• Handles theatrical releases and home entertainment.

3. Provident Films

• Partners with filmmakers to market Christian movies to theaters and DVD/digital platforms.
• Part of Sony Music Entertainment.
• Recognized for films like Courageous and Facing the Giants.

4. Vision Video

• Specializes in faith-based and inspirational movies.
• Offers film screening rights for churches, educational info institutions, and organizations.
• Offers DVDs and streaming options of faith-based movies.

5. EchoLight Studios

• A faith-based production house that creates and markets films.
• Partners with filmmakers to market faith-based content.
• Specializes in faith-driven stories with spiritual messages.

6. BMG Global

• A faith-based content distributor distributing movies, series, and faith-based stories.
• Collaborates with independent Christian filmmakers.
• Delivers worldwide reach and licensing solutions.

Movie Licensing Companies for Faith-Based Movies

Movie licensing is important for ministries, educational institutions, and groups that want to screen faith-based movies legally. Here are some leading film licensing firms in the United States:

1. Christian Video Licensing International (CVLI)

• Grants licensing for churches and faith-based organizations to screen Christian movies.
• Includes a vast selection of Christian-themed movies.
• Facilitates legal compliance for public screenings.

2. Swank Motion Pictures

• Offers licensing for schools, faith-based groups, and ministries.
• Provides access to a vast collection of films, including faith-based films.
• Oversees film exhibition permissions.

3. MPLC (Motion Picture Licensing Corporation)

• Provides comprehensive rights for different types of venues.
• Distributes faith-based movies, family movies, and more.
• Serves educational and religious institutions.

Christian Film Studios

Alongside film distribution companies, several faith-based production companies create Christian movies that uplift audiences. Some renowned ones include:

• Kendrick Brothers – Creators of Courageous, and Overcomer.
• Pure Flix Entertainment – Produces and markets Christian films.
• Affirm Films – A Christian film arm of Sony Pictures.
• Erwin Brothers Entertainment – Makers of I Can Only Imagine and Mom’s Night Out.
